A contestant on Who Wants To Be A Millionaire swore after losing a huge sum of money on a sport question.

Justin Beattie, from Bristol, appeared on Who Wants To Be A Millionaire in a bid to open his own pub with his potential winnings.

And Justin, who spent 25 years as a submarine safety engineer, got off to a great start when he answered nine questions in a row without using any of his lifelines.

But his quest to winning a life-changing amount of money came to a crashing halt when he was confronted with a sport-related £32,000 question.

Host Jeremy Clarkson asked: "Which sportsman retired aged just 26, before making an unsuccessful return to competition eight years later?"

Justin had a choice of four answers, including Bjorn Borg, Alain Prost, George Foreman and Carl Lewis.

He guessed track and field legend Lewis, which was the incorrect answer.

The correct answer was actually former tennis star Borg, who unexpectedly retired from the sport before making an unsuccessful comeback.

After guessing incorrectly, there was a long silence as Justin placed his hands against his mouth before uttering a string of expletives that were bleeped by ITV.

Delivering the bad news, Jeremy said: "You've just lost £15,000. I'm heartbroken. Well, not as much as you are."

Jeremy told the stunned contestant: "That's a first. Nobody's ever said that," before Justin walked off stage.

That meant he lost a whopping £15,000 and walked away from the show with £1,000 after failing to reach the next 'guaranteed point' which was £32,000.

Justin had hoped to open a micropub with his potential winnings.

"They tend to serve local real ale from within a 20 or 30 mile radius," he explained. "They're really stripped down and basic, with casks and kegs of real ale and local cider. And I really fancy that."
